Dead coin battery

If your key fob has stopped turning on or unlocking your car, it may be due to the battery being dead. This is a frequent issue however, it is easily solved. You can replace the battery on your own, avoiding a trip to the dealership. The procedure is easy and requires only a few tools.

Press the auxiliary key button located on the back of the Mazda flip key. This will allow you to remove the metal auxiliary keys. After the auxiliary key made of metal is removed, you'll see the slot on either side of the fob case. Make use of a tape-wrapped flathead screwdriver pry open the case, starting with one side and then the opposite. Gently pull the two sides of the case and place them aside.

You can now change the battery on your key fob. It is important not to damage the rubber ring that the battery is fixed. After the battery is replaced, you can put it back in your case and use the new key fob.

You can purchase replacement batteries at many stores that sell batteries. Search for a CR2025 battery. These batteries are often used in calculators and watches however they can also be found at auto parts stores as well as online. Switching the battery in your Mazda 3 is easy and quick, and can save you money when you travel to the dealership.

Key pairing issue

If your mazda 5 key fob 3 has been working for a while but suddenly stops it could be because of the remote keyless receiver module. This is particularly true when the key fob's internal chip is damaged. It could be caused by many reasons, like dropping the key or exposure to water.

The electronic components of the key fob are protected by rubber seals, therefore a raindrop will not cause damage to them. Submerging the key fob in the ocean or pool water can be a serious problem due to the fact that salty liquid is highly conductive and could cause damage to the electronic components.

If your key fob has stopped working, you're likely in need of a new battery. A quick search on the web will reveal that there are many third-party replacement batteries. It's essential to note that they might not work with your Mazda 3. It is best to purchase it from the dealer to ensure that it will work with your mazda cx 5 car key 3.

After you've replaced your battery the key fob will be working again. However, if your remote doesn't respond when you press the lock button, it is probably stuck in power-saving mode. Press the lock button five times and hold it until the red light turns on.
